Summary

Saratoga Springs charges an annual short-term rental license fee of $100 for a primary residence and $750 for a non-primary residence under Chapter 136A, on top of Saratoga County's 3% occupancy (bed) tax on stays under 30 days.

For 2026, the primary residence license fee is $100.00. For 2026, the non-primary residence license fee is $750.00 per license. ... Chapter 136A of the City Code outlines penalties for operating a Short Term Rental without a license.

Full Breakdown

The city's Department of Accounts sets the 2026 STR license fee at $100 for owner-occupied primary residences and $750 per license for non-primary residences, each renewed annually under Chapter 136A (effective June 1, 2025). No property may be rented as a short-term rental for more than 150 days per calendar year. Operators must also register with the New York State Department of Taxation and Finance to collect state sales tax, and Saratoga County levies a 3% occupancy (bed) tax on rentals of fewer than 30 consecutive days. Licenses issue only after the property passes a fire-safety inspection.

Violations & Fines

Operating a short-term rental without a current license violates Chapter 136A; the Department of Accounts enforces the penalties, and unlicensed activity can be reported to STR@saratogaspringsny.gov or the Saratoga Springs Police non-emergency line.
